A lively handwritten script with heavy downstrokes and noticeably lighter connecting strokes, producing an inked, brush-pen contrast. Letterforms are compact and slightly condensed, with rounded terminals and soft corners that keep the texture friendly rather than sharp. The rhythm is bouncy and irregular in a controlled way: some joins are fluid while others break or simplify, giving a drawn-on feel without sacrificing overall legibility. Uppercase forms read as sturdy, simplified shapes, while lowercase shows more cursive movement, including looped ascenders and occasional swashy strokes.

The ampersand is notably loopy and decorative, standing out as a display-friendly character. Numerals and capitals are solid and straightforward, pairing well with the more animated lowercase to create mixed-case wordmarks with clear emphasis and a handmade texture.
